Output 5100d321081f628b013cc802b347aa235a3aa3c8c98a6208894cbb88bedd7a37:0

value
8515142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45bfffc45552fe9b0f16f08ba5b62c9dee58032e OP_EQUAL
address
MEFxrznW4iQzfQSG8GeuWrF7kRyDKhhXMd
transaction
5100d321081f628b013cc802b347aa235a3aa3c8c98a6208894cbb88bedd7a37
spent
true